When opening Tacview I get 3 windows with a red block at the top of the TacView Advanced window saying "Real-time telemetry not compatible with the host exporter." and the 3D view window is all white.

I'm running 1121.6 of CMO (Matrix) and 1.8.2 of Tacview 64-bit Advanced (Steam).

The attached .ZIP file contains the following:

* Screen capture of my Windows regional settings.
* Save file created after error was encountered.
* Tacview.log file created after the error was encountered.

Here are the steps I took:

1) Open Command from the desktop shortcut.
2) Started a new scenario: First Contact, 1986
3) Selected a unit then selected the 3D View from the top menu.
3a) 3D View window opens and stays white
3b) Tacview opens and flashes the red error message for a few seconds. Error goes away abut Tacview remains open.
4) Made a save file for the scenario (attached).
5) Closed Tacview and Command.

With the help of CMO team, we have identified several cases when the data was not properly transferred between CMO and Tacview. This could trigger “Real time telemetry not compatible” message or various errors in the 3D visualization.

I believe that some fixes are on their way, stay tuned for upcoming CMO updates and let us know if this help.
